For the 2025-26 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 381 students in Kinnelon School District.
Public Preschools in Kinnelon School District have a diversity score of 0.42, which is less than the New Jersey public preschool average of 0.71.
Minority enrollment is 25%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Asian), which is less than the New Jersey public preschool average of 64% (majority Hispanic).

District Revenue and Spending

The revenue/student of $31,426 is higher than the state median of $26,937. The school district revenue/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$29,942 is higher than the state median of $25,834. The school district spending/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
